HB23-1133

Cost Of Phone Calls For Persons In Custody

Concerning the cost of communications services for persons in custody.

Bill Summary

The bill clarifies that the department of corrections (DOC) shall provide communications services of all types, including voice, video, and electronic messaging, to persons in DOC custody in a correctional facility or private prison in the state. In administering the communications services, the DOC is prohibited from receiving any revenue, including commissions or fees, and the communications services must be free of charge to the person initiating and the person receiving the call.

The department of human services, in its role overseeing juvenile detention facilities, shall provide communications services of all types in those facilities and is prohibited from receiving any revenue from the communications services, and the communications services must be free of charge to the person initiating and the person receiving the call.


(Note: This summary applies to this bill as introduced.)
